Under MSW, don't set the state to State_Cancelled as soon as Cancel()
was called, as the request was still used from the other threads
afterwards, resulting in race conditions and crashes.
Fix this by just removing the SetState(State_Cancelled) call from the
main thread, as it was redundant anyhow. This also makes the behaviour
correspond to the documentation, which indicates that Cancel() works
asynchronously.
Also ensure, for all backends, that we actually cancel the request only
once, even if public Cancel() is called multiple times. This required
renaming the existing wxWebRequestImpl::Cancel() to DoCancel().

Creating wxPaintDC for a window outside of any wxEVT_PAINT handler
already resulted in assert failures and crash due to using the empty
wxDidCreatePaintDC stack, but the assert message was not really clear,
so improve it by stating explicitly that wxPaintDC can only be created
from wxEVT_PAINT handlers.
Also check that wxPaintDC is being created for the correct window: this
wasn't detected at all before, but could still result in a lot of grief,
so check for this too.
Finally, create a new private header with the paint data stack variable
declaration instead of using "extern" to declare it manually in wxDC
code.
Sockets returned by wxSocket::Accept() are non-blocking by default and
the only way to use them safely in worker threads is by switching them
to the blocking mode by calling SetFlags(wxSOCKET_BLOCK).
However this didn't work correctly since at least 2.8 days, as turning
wxSOCKET_BLOCK on didn't unregister the socket from the event loop, with
which it had been registered on creation. Fix this by doing this now,
which ensures that the main thread doesn't get any notifications about
the socket if it's used, in a blocking way, in a worker thread.
Note that making the new socket blocking after accpeting is still pretty
inefficient and pre-creating the socket as blocking and using
AcceptWith() is still preferable, but at least it does work now.

In addition to unblocking and registering the socket, also support using
this function to make the socket blocking and unregistering it from the
event loop, if its flags include wxSOCKET_BLOCK.
This was already half-done by wxMSW, which took wxSOCKET_BLOCK presence
into account in its implementation, but not by the Unix implementation.
Now do it under all platforms, as this will be useful for switching a
previously non-blocking socket to blocking mode.
Finally, rename the function to better reflect what it really does.
